Wow. One of the best DW episodes of the new series. Nick Frost was amazing, and his dialogue with Capaldi was spot on. I've heard some critique however that this episode was a little too scary. Some felt that this is suppose to be a family show and that the concepts presented here were a little too advanced in horror for younger audiences. Thoughts on this?

As for predictions, I'm thinking we have at least another full/near full season of clara and very likely we'll see more and more guest appearances such as Frost's role.
